If freestanding walls are not well built, they can fail early in their life. And if local conditions change a well established, soundly built wall can be damaged or even collapse. Before starting on any repair, whether a minor patching up or a major rebuilding, it is important to find out what caused the problem. This Guide aims to help in assessing damage in freestanding masonry walls, establishing the cause, and carrying out effective repairs.
